Allium sativum ophioscorodon

Type: Hardneck

Group: Standard Purple Stripe 

When to Plant: 4 to 6 weeks before soil freezes. In warmer regions, planting ranges from late September/early October until the last week of November.

Harvest Season: Mid-Late

Also referred to as Samarkand, because it was purchased in Samarkand, at an Uzbekistan bazaar in the 1980s by John Swenson. The standard purple stripe family is the oldest of the garlic groups. Dependable, great flavour, beautiful colouring, and a large number of cloves per bulb makes it a must have for any garlic collection. Strong and distinctly complex flavour. One of our best roasted garlics. 

Grow: One of the last variety to emerge after winter, making Persian Star a good garlic to plant in colder, unpredictable climates. Since these tend to mature later in the season, they are often one of the last to harvest.

Flavour: Strong and distinctly complex flavour. One of the sweetest varieties to bake, you will think someone added honey to it! Check out some great garlic recipes here.

Seed specifics: ~9 cloves per bulb
